Agent skill

app-store-deploy

iOS App Store and Google Play submission requirements and process.

Stars 0
Forks 0

Install this agent skill to your Project

npx add-skill https://github.com/timequity/vibe-coder/tree/main/skills/mobile/app-store-deploy

SKILL.md

App Store Deployment

iOS App Store

Requirements

  • Apple Developer Account ($99/year)
  • App Icon: 1024x1024 PNG
  • Screenshots: All required sizes
  • Privacy Policy URL
  • App Review Guidelines compliance

EAS Submit

bash
# Configure credentials
eas credentials

# Submit to App Store Connect
eas submit --platform ios

App Store Connect

  1. Create App in App Store Connect
  2. Fill metadata (description, keywords, categories)
  3. Upload screenshots
  4. Set pricing
  5. Submit for review

Common Rejections

Issue Solution
Crash on launch Test on real devices
Incomplete metadata Fill all required fields
Placeholder content Use real content
Login required Provide demo account

Google Play

Requirements

  • Google Play Developer Account ($25 one-time)
  • App Icon: 512x512 PNG
  • Feature Graphic: 1024x500
  • Screenshots: Phone + 7" + 10" tablets

EAS Submit

bash
# First time: upload manually
# Then: eas submit --platform android

Play Console

  1. Create app in Play Console
  2. Complete app content questionnaire
  3. Set up pricing and distribution
  4. Upload AAB (not APK)
  5. Roll out to production

Pre-Launch Report

  • Automatic testing on real devices
  • Crash detection
  • Performance metrics
  • Security scanning

Testing Tracks

iOS

  • TestFlight: Up to 10,000 testers
  • Internal: 100 testers, instant

Android

  • Internal: 100 testers
  • Closed: Invite-only
  • Open: Public link
  • Production: Full release

Expand your agent's capabilities with these related and highly-rated skills.

timequity/vibe-coder

mvp-help

Help and documentation for Idea to MVP plugin. Use when: user asks about building MVPs, vibe coding, or available commands. Triggers: "help", "what can you do", "mvp help", "how to build".

0 0
Explore
timequity/vibe-coder

verification-gate

Hidden quality gate that runs before showing "Done!" to user - ensures all tests pass, build succeeds, and requirements met before claiming completion

0 0
Explore
timequity/vibe-coder

brainstorming

Refine ideas into detailed designs through Socratic dialogue. Use when: user has rough idea, needs to clarify requirements, explore approaches. Triggers: "brainstorm", "discuss idea", "I'm thinking about", "what if", "help me think through", "explore options", "/brainstorm".

0 0
Explore
timequity/vibe-coder

subagent-creator

Guide for creating effective subagents (custom agents). Use when users want to create a new subagent that can be dispatched via Task tool for autonomous work. Covers frontmatter fields (name, description, tools, model, permissionMode, skills), prompt design, and when to use subagents vs skills.

0 0
Explore
timequity/vibe-coder

backend-rust

Modern Rust backend with Axum, SQLx, tokio + CI/CD automation. Use when: building Rust APIs, high-performance services, or needing build/test/lint/audit automation. Triggers: "axum", "rust backend", "rust api", "sqlx", "tokio", "cargo build", "cargo test", "clippy", "rustfmt", "cargo-audit", "cross-compile", "rust ci", "release build", "rust security", "shuttle", "actix".

0 0
Explore
timequity/vibe-coder

test-driven-development

Write failing test first, then minimal code to pass. Red-Green-Refactor cycle. Use when: implementing features, fixing bugs, refactoring code. Triggers: "implement", "add feature", "fix bug", "tdd", "test first", "write tests", "test-driven".

0 0
Explore

Didn't find tool you were looking for?

Be as detailed as possible for better results